BBMak to perform special concert at the Cavern Club in Liverpool

Following their show at the world famous Cavern Club, they will play three concerts in the United States in mid-November.

BBMak will play at the iconic Gramercy Theatre on November 13. Two days later, on November 15, they will perform a concert at the House of Blues Back Room in Chicago, and their final U.S. show in November will be at The Belasco Theatre in Los Angeles, California.

Throughout their career in the music business, BBMak has sold over three million albums worldwide, and they were one of first pop groups to play their own musical instruments. Their biggest hit singles include “Back Here,” “Still On Your Side,” “Out of My Heart” and “The Ghost of You and Me.”
